  15. Thanks forceguy. I am one of those who recieved a quote from the group buy. I don't think Aron the sales guy is treating this as a group buy anymore rather he had extended the offer to all who ask him to quote using this forum or forceguy as a contact. I had checked out and compared prices for the Panasonic n Mit starmex (all syst 3 inverter) with outlets offering the same model at IMM. Prices are generally cheaper by about $100. Not much I guess. But their service is not bad. The installation guy will turn up on time to check out the layout of your house before Aron gives you a final quote inclusive of piping and installation. I had signed up with them but yet to install as my reno had yet to start. My ID guy told me it was a good price and Aron did not insist on any deposit so my gut feel told me this company not bad. The name of this company does not start or end with Best n I did not c any bad feedback on this forum. Their showroom I think is at Eunos. They only open during office hours so I didn't go down I just confirm the order over the phone and through email. Will feedback more about this when I install the aircon. I am getting the Panasonic as it looks much better than Starmex which I am using in my current house. Starmex is ugly but function well.

    Trust me, this Aron guy is a honest guy and he will give proper advice as to how many air con is needed in your property with your floorplan. The techincian is Sam, another honest chap who gives sound advice with regard to how piping is run in your property and the thickness of the piping recommended.

    And yes, they are located in Eunos. They are good not only for the price but the professional advice rendered.
